You need to enable JavaScript to run this app.
最新活动
大模型
产品
解决方案
定价
生态与合作
支持与服务
开发者
了解我们

Debian系统下如何完全卸载IntelliJ?

彻底卸载IntelliJ IDEA(Debian系统)

我来帮你搞定这个完全卸载的问题!你遇到的情况很常见——JetBrains的软件会把配置、缓存、日志这类数据分散在多个隐藏目录里,只删除安装目录肯定清理不干净,这就是为啥重装后直接运行、看不到安装向导的原因。下面是一步步彻底清理的步骤:

1. 确认并清理安装目录

虽然你已经删了安装目录,但可以再确认下有没有遗漏的位置(比如官网压缩包常装在/opt下):

sudo find /opt -name "*intellij*" -o -name "*idea*"

如果找到对应的目录,用这条命令删除:

sudo rm -rf /path/to/your-intellij-folder

2. 删除用户级的配置、缓存与日志

这些是最容易被忽略的残留,它们都在你的用户目录下的隐藏文件夹里:

  • 配置文件:~/.config/JetBrains/IntelliJIdea*(比如IntelliJIdea2023.3,后缀是版本号)
  • 缓存文件:~/.cache/JetBrains/IntelliJIdea*
  • 日志与本地数据:~/.local/share/JetBrains/IntelliJIdea*
  • 桌面快捷方式:~/.local/share/applications/jetbrains-idea.desktop

直接用下面的命令一次性清理这些:

rm -rf ~/.config/JetBrains/IntelliJIdea*
rm -rf ~/.cache/JetBrains/IntelliJIdea*
rm -rf ~/.local/share/JetBrains/IntelliJIdea*
rm -f ~/.local/share/applications/jetbrains-idea.desktop

3. 清理系统级残留(如果你用过deb包或JetBrains仓库)

如果当初你是通过deb安装包或者添加了JetBrains的APT仓库来安装的,还要处理这些系统级的残留:

  • 用APT彻底卸载:
sudo apt remove --purge intellij-idea-community intellij-idea-ultimate
sudo apt autoremove --purge
  • 删除JetBrains的APT仓库配置(如果添加过):
sudo rm /etc/apt/sources.list.d/jetbrains.list
sudo apt update

4. 验证残留是否清理干净

最后可以运行这两条命令检查有没有漏网之鱼:

# 检查用户目录下的残留(排除下载目录)
find ~ -name "*intellij*" -o -name "*idea*" | grep -v "Downloads"
# 检查系统目录下的残留
sudo find /usr -name "*intellij*" -o -name "*idea*"

如果还有结果,根据输出的路径手动删除即可。

完成以上所有步骤后,再重新下载IntelliJ的安装包解压运行,应该就能正常看到安装向导了!

内容的提问来源于stack exchange,提问作者J86

火山引擎 最新活动